Using the National Mental Health Service Planning Framework to inform integrated regional planning: a case study in Tasmania, Australia
BACKGROUND: The aim of this study was to demonstrate the application of a needs-based mental health service planning model in Tasmania, Australia to identify indicative directions for future service development that ensure the equitable provision of mental health services across the State.
